Output 23abcec58e32af20aed76bd98e4193e52f80897087c0e5e343fb7941d1cbbdc6:1

value
601493
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91fd5daa33d54db4fbe8f73f428992f6ce178e49 OP_EQUAL
address
3EzwRXdrToMFoQFNdvD6nLvPm67g7keTgV
transaction
23abcec58e32af20aed76bd98e4193e52f80897087c0e5e343fb7941d1cbbdc6
spent
true